Places of Interest to Visit in Gloucestershire

From medieval castles and Roman ruins to vibrant city landmarks, scenic beauty spots and family-friendly attractions, Gloucestershire is packed with fascinating places of interest to explore.

Visit the iconic Gloucester Cathedral, stroll through the historic streets of Tewkesbury, or discover Roman heritage in Cirencester.

Enjoy woodland trails in the Forest of Dean or marvel at Regency architecture in Cheltenham.

With charming market towns, museums, gardens, and countryside escapes across the county, Gloucestershire is full of memorable sights for visitors of all ages.
